Phulbari Gaon Population - Golaghat, Assam

Phulbari Gaon is a medium size village located in Morangi Circle of Golaghat district, Assam with total 126 families residing. The Phulbari Gaon village has population of 616 of which 305 are males while 311 are females as per Population Census 2011.

In Phulbari Gaon village population of children with age 0-6 is 81 which makes up 13.15 % of total population of village. Average Sex Ratio of Phulbari Gaon village is 1020 which is higher than Assam state average of 958. Child Sex Ratio for the Phulbari Gaon as per census is 800, lower than Assam average of 962.

Phulbari Gaon village has higher literacy rate compared to Assam. In 2011, literacy rate of Phulbari Gaon village was 81.12 % compared to 72.19 % of Assam. In Phulbari Gaon Male literacy stands at 83.46 % while female literacy rate was 78.91 %.

Caste Factor

Schedule Caste (SC) constitutes 1.14 % while Schedule Tribe (ST) were 0.16 % of total population in Phulbari Gaon village.

Work Profile

In Phulbari Gaon village out of total population, 363 were engaged in work activities. 50.14 % of workers describe their work as Main Work (Employment or Earning more than 6 Months) while 49.86 % were involved in Marginal activity providing livelihood for less than 6 months. Of 363 workers engaged in Main Work, 74 were cultivators (owner or co-owner) while 35 were Agricultural labourer.
